How Does a Skip Trace Work?

Skip tracing is a service that a private investigator uses to find a person. A skip tracing is typically grouped with a lawsuit that the person of interest is trying to avoid. Sometimes people will leave town to avoid paying bail, facing their crimes, or when a lawsuit is coming up against them. When providing a skip tracing on a person the private investigator will look for the contact information, address and the real-time location. Often there is a time frame when it comes to skip tracing a person. When a person needs to be located in a timely manner you will want to seek professional help.

Skip Tracers Find Persons of Interest

The person of interest are those who the private investigator is looking for. Skip tracing is used to find a person for many reasons. Following are some examples of who may be the person of interest.
• Missing Estate Heirs
• Witnesses in a Lawsuit
• Absent Defendants
• Fraudulent Client
• Debt Defaulters
• Skipped Bail

What Information Does a Skip Trace Provide?

When performing a skip tracing service a private investigator can turn up a number of different types of information. Depending on the need for a skip trace, you may only want contact information or you might want as much detail about the person as possible. When doing skip tracing the private investigator can get the person of interest’s:
• Phone Number
• Address
• Social Security Number
• Current Work Place
• Direct location
If you require a skip trace of an individual the information you need will vary. When requesting a skip tracing service from a private investigator it is important to advise them as to what information you want the investigator to gather. You may not need the direct location of a person unless you plan on making an arrest. If you simply need to locate a person to contact then you may only need basic contact information. Skip tracing is a very common service, most especially for bail bond companies seeking those who have skipped bail. However, there are many applications for this service. Tracking Down Individuals

When you need to locate a person that has gone missing and it’s considered an emergency, you will want to hire a private investigator for a missing person case. A missing person is more of an emergency service that is looking for a person that has gone missing. Often missing person investigations will work with law enforcement to help find the person.
